Using del.icio.us

This 45-minute, hands-on workshop will teach you how to use a bookmarking website named del.icio.us. This allows you to access your bookmarks from any computer. The process is extremely simple and at the end of 45 minutes you will be an expert. In this workshop you will establish a del.icio.us account, learn how to save bookmarks to the account, and learn about "tagging" your bookmarks to organize them logically. Because del.icio.us has a social, sharing aspect (you can see other users' bookmarks, and they can see yours) you will also learn how to use it to discover new web content in your area of interest.
